Context

Impact First is a non-profit organisation supported by Arcadia Impact. Arcadia Impact, a registered charity founded in 2022, originally focused on supporting Effective Altruism student groups across London and operating the LEAH Coworking Space.

Over the past few years, Arcadia has expanded its work to include AI safety talent development programmes and targeted AI safety projects. This shift has increasingly defined Arcadia’s mission. At the same time, Arcadia’s support of EA student groups has moved toward its more centralised programmes and services (like its student research programme and career advising).

To reflect these developments, Arcadia has reorganised its broader community support under a new brand: Impact First . Led by former Head of Groups, Alicia Pollard, Impact First will continue to support people in London in pursuing high-impact careers, while Arcadia focuses on delivering and scaling its AI safety initiatives. Impact First will function as a project under Arcadia Impact, with the flexibility to expand its services for both students and early-career professionals.

About the role

As a Community and Operations Manager/Associate at Impact First, you will work closely with the Director, Alicia Pollard, to deliver and scale a range of high-impact programmes for students and early-career professionals in London. This role offers meaningful responsibility, space to take ownership of projects, and the opportunity to help shape a growing organisation while receiving clear guidance and support.

You’ll contribute to a variety of Impact First’s initiatives, and your responsibilities may include:

  • Supporting our student research programme, including helping deliver the kick-off weekend and awards ceremony, assisting with outreach and selection for participants and mentors, tracking engagement and outcomes, sourcing external reviewers, and contributing to ongoing programme improvements.
  • Helping deliver our student career advising service, including taking advising calls, assisting with outreach and selection for advisees, following up with advisees, and providing application support or referrals to external programmes.
  • Contributing to the design and delivery of events, both small and large in scale, for students and professionals. This may include workshops, speaker events, socials, hackathons, and other community-building activities.
  • Supporting external partners by helping provide funding, mentorship, and operational support to individuals, groups, institutions, or organisations running partner events or programmes across London.
  • Creating and sharing resources and content for the Impact First website and other communication channels.
  • Helping with marketing and brand-building, including promoting both Impact First’s services and relevant external opportunities.
  • Supporting the operation of our coworking space, such as reviewing applications or helping supervise student coworking days and weekends.
  • Strengthening general operations by developing and optimising systems, monitoring performance and impact, and generally making our internal processes more efficient.
  • Potentially launching and scaling new programmes and initiatives, depending on organisational needs and your interests and strengths.

The role is based in London, with the expectation that you’ll spend most of your time working from the Impact First Coworking Space (based in Farringdon, London). Occasional travel across London (e.g., to universities or event venues) will be required. Working hours are somewhat flexible, though some events take place outside standard office hours (evenings/weekends), and you will be expected to attend these.
